ssl.c: refactor wolfSSL_RSA_generate_key() and wolfSSL_RSA_generate_key_ex() to retry failed wc_MakeRsaKey() on PRIME_GEN_E when -DHAVE_FIPS, matching non-FIPS behavior, to eliminate exposed nondeterministic failures due to finite failCount.
